“The Brown, is, like others say, an incredible throwback in time. In its day, The Brown must have been completely spectacular, and many parts still are. The lobby is phenomenal. When you sit there you are almost transported to 1943- where the room would be buzzing with music, soldiers, smoke, drinks, and well dressed ladies. The hotel staff is great all around- very polite and accommodating. Elevators are good. Ballroom is nostalgic elegance- but needs some TLC. The location is decent, but not great, as it’s not near that much. The rooms *can* be an issue. Our first room had many defects- broken trim, large carpet stains, pealing wall paper, dirty doors, and worst of all, a very strong musty odor. The staff quickly moved us to a new room, and they made sure it wasn’t musty first. They also comped breakfast (after I asked). Thats all great, but the first room should have been checked and never booked to a customer in the first place. One strange thing- we have never seen toilets that are so low to the ground. What’s with that?? The food is decent; not the best, but seemingly good for the area. I am not a huge fan of the Hot Brown, but I guess others like it. On to the gym- it’s basic, and more of an afterthought. The gym is located on the 4th floor. That floor is really too beat up to show to customers. There is a rooftop deck on the 16th floor, which is nice, and most people don’t seem to know about. If you like nostalgia, period decor, and 1920’s architecture, you will love The Brown. My advice would be to inspect your room ASAP and change it if anything is wrong. In my personal opinion, the overall hotel needs some TLC. However, it is clearly not an easy property to maintain given how intricate and old it is. Hopefully The Brown will last, with some upgrades, for years to come. There are too few places like it anymore.”
